Jimmy Fallon and Keke Palmer participated in a segment called the Reverse It Challenge on The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on, where the pair attempted to sing the lyrics of popular songs in reverse order. The challenge required each participant to record themselves singing a song and then attempt to replicate the reversed audio for the other to decode, according to the program’s official content released on July 29, 2026.

Mechanics of the Reverse It Challenge

The segment functions as a musical auditory puzzle. Based on the footage from The Tonight Show, the process involves recording a set of lyrics and using audio software to flip the playback. The participants must then attempt to sing those reversed sounds back to one another to see if the original lyrics can be recognized or reconstructed.

Keke Palmer and Jimmy Fallon took turns acting as both the recorder and the performer. The challenge tests the participants’ ability to mimic phonetic sounds that do not follow standard linguistic patterns, as the reversed audio transforms familiar song lyrics into unrecognizable syllables.

Keke Palmer’s Role in the Segment

Palmer’s appearance on the show centered on this interactive game, utilizing her background in music and performance to tackle the phonetic difficulty of the reversed tracks. The interaction focused on the comedic contrast between the original popular songs and the distorted versions produced by the reversal process.

According to the The Tonight Show Starring Jimmy Fallon production, the segment relies on the spontaneous reactions of the guests and the host as they struggle to articulate the backward lyrics.
